Output 63a429af25143542ab429332ac021e9da165899ebcef5f8740aa2f7757701793:3

value
24230676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0912fe45d0d64adb89d801afaf55a0c4ae75dd OP_EQUAL
address
MPmNgJ3MtVMeuE36954RxDSDenvD1hpsGh
transaction
63a429af25143542ab429332ac021e9da165899ebcef5f8740aa2f7757701793
spent
true